Articles of файловая система

сохранение файла на внешний сервер vip

У меня есть рукописный скрипт, который записывает текстовый файл локально на одной из моих страниц WordPress, но теперь мне нужно его читать и записывать на удаленный сервер, защищенный паролем и доступный только через SSH или SFTP. Я не могу писать в локальную файловую систему вообще. Только удаленный сервер. Какой был бы лучший способ сделать это?

Какие действия могут обновлять / изменять файлы .php?

В качестве продолжения моего вопроса « Как узнать, было ли действие wp-admin отредактировано файл? » Теперь я могу использовать список действий и файлов, которые могут фактически вызвать обновление или изменить на .php-файлы в стандартной установке WordPress в файловой системе. Прямо сейчас я думаю: Добавление тем Редактирование тем Добавление плагинов Обновление плагинов Обновление ядра Я что-то […]

Получить исходный путь файловой системы пользователя загруженного носителя

Возможно ли в wordpress получить исходный путь загрузки носителя? Например, пользователь загружен из C: \ pictures \ holidays2014 \ image1.jpg . Я хочу этот путь, а не созданный путь после загрузки. Изменить: перефразировал вопрос.

Разрешения на папки + проблемы безопасности

Я испортил плохих парней. Я, работая над другой частью своего сайта, случайно удалил свои права на доступ к папке WordPress. Я смог найти / исправить некоторые проблемы, и у меня появился мой сайт, но некоторые функции, такие как публикация в приложении или работа с темами, по-прежнему нарушены. Есть ли способ сбросить все права доступа к […]

Использование внешнего файла с параметром WP_USE_THEMES, установленным на false, вызывает 404

У меня есть файл в моем шаблоне, который я хочу использовать для обратного вызова аутентификации Twitter с именем oauth.php, который я хотел бы получить через htp: //mydomain.com/oauth.php: <?php define('WP_USE_THEMES', false); echo "test"; Однако файл бросает 404 ?? РЕДАКТИРОВАТЬ Использование полного пути к файлу работает по назначению, поэтому: http://example.com/wp-content/themes/mytheme/oauth.php Это плохая практика?

Должен ли я использовать API файловой системы для чтения файлов или каталогов каталогов?

Я знаю, что я должен использовать API файловой системы для записи файлов, и я понимаю, почему, но есть ли разница, если я читаю файл с помощью wp_filesystem или простого PHP? А как насчет списков каталогов? Рассмотрим этот пример: В wp-содержимом у меня есть my-plugin-templates-folder, который должен быть указан моим плагином. Кто-нибудь встретился с конфигурацией, которая […]

Не удается установить WordPress (локальный) Не удалось открыть файл wp-includes / wp-db.php

Название kinda говорит все. Попытка установить WP локально, и я получаю следующую ошибку при попытке использовать wp-config.php генератора: Предупреждение: mysqli_real_connect (): (HY000 / 2002): нет такого файла или каталога в /www/sites/wordpress/wp-includes/wp-db.php в строке 1487 Предупреждение: mysql_connect (): нет такого файла или каталога в /www/sites/wordpress/wp-includes/wp-db.php в строке 1513 Далее следует традиционная Error establishing a database connection […]

Функциональность управления файлами на панели управления

Я хочу добиться функциональности управления файлами (переход из корневой папки WordPress в любую из подпапок, таких как wp-content, wp-includes и т. Д.) В моей панели управления без использования плагина – только путем программирования. Я знаю, что это возможно, поскольку я использую для себя некоторые плагины, которые позволяют это. Может ли кто-нибудь направить меня, пожалуйста? Спасибо

Загрузить по URL с файловой системой WP

ребята, я написал эту функцию, чтобы загрузить файл с url в wp-admin, но его всегда метать (Загруженный файл не существует) if ( function_exists( 'download_url' ) ) { global $wp_filesystem; if ( empty( $wp_filesystem ) ) { require_once ABSPATH . '/wp-admin/includes/file.php'; WP_Filesystem(); } $download_response = download_url( $url ); if ( is_wp_error( $download_response ) ) { throw […]

Как запускать большие загрузки файлов в фоновом режиме?

Я скопировал этот код, чтобы вы знали, что происходит. Я разрешаю пользователям загружать фотографии из пользовательского интерфейса и использовать Flysystem для копирования файлов на S3 и инициировать что-то вроде этого: use League\Flysystem\MountManager; $this->manager = new MountManager([ 'remote' => $remote, 'local' => $local, ]); Поэтому иногда это содержит очень тяжелый файл (с точки зрения бизнеса, я […]

Intereting Posts
пытаясь получить эскиз, чтобы появиться перед публикацией Невозможно получить значения для обменных знаков для пользовательского типа сообщений Сортировка результатов по имени и порядку на Archive.php Исключить категорию из соответствующей должности Просмотр связанных категорий в порядке сообщений Удалить содержимое before_widget / after_widget из Wp_Widget_Text При импорте сообщений на новый сайт, если XML-файл имеет постметку, не настроенную на новом сервере, что происходит? WordPress не будет работать правильно Получить URL-адреса для всех размеров изображения через панель администратора Как показать вложения WordPress из текущего сообщения? wp_get_image_editor обрезает получение данных с Javascript и слегка обрезает Один пост автоматически прикреплен ко многим другим элементам Thickbox больше не работает на интерфейсе, изменился код в WP3.3 beta 3? Расписание мероприятия каждую вторую четверть месяца Создайте иерархический список таксономии в WordPress